**Position Description**:
Working as part of the Experiential Learning team, the Experiential Learning Specialist will support the development and implementation of the Future Science Leaders (FSL), a multi-year, science-enrichment program for youth that utilizes hands-on skill-building activities to learn about cutting-edge research, academic theory, and industry opportunities. The Experiential Learning Specialist, FSL Year 1 will lead the Year 1 program (100 Grade 10-11 students; 4 classes of 25 students) in its design, delivery, and administration.
This position works closely with the FSL Program Manager to carry out a successful program. From planning sessions, preparing resources for sessions, managing online learning platforms, facilitating weekly sessions, and communicating with students and parents, the Experiential Learning Specialist ensures the program is a success.
This position requires an enthusiastic, efficient, independent, and creative individual with a passion for mentoring enthusiastic high school students. The Experiential Learning Specialist must be comfortable instructing high school students in STEM at a university level. Flexibility and confidence are required to work in this highly collaborative team.
**Key Responsibilities**:
**Program Delivery**
- Teach and deliver weekly lessons in science communication, conducting a research project, and other technical skills as needed
- Support and facilitate lessons delivered by FSL part-time staff and guest instructors in different STEAM fields
- Enable the success of students in their work by implementing weekly assignments, providing students feedback, and offering support both in 1 on 1 and in small group situations
- Ensure professional communication with students, caregivers, coworkers, and guest instructors/speakers
**Program Development**
- Work with FSL team to develop lessons, student projects, and assignments to meet program goals, while adapting curriculum to changing environments and student feedback
- Meet with guest instructors to plan their lessons and provide feedback to ensure they meet FSL lesson requirements. Support guest instructors with logistics (materials, space, setup, schedule, and payment)
- Develop and maintain relationships with contacts interested in being guest instructors, guest speakers, or field trip hosts
**Program Administration**
- Act as the main FSL Year 1 Program contact for 100 students and caregivers
- Coordinate the necessary logistics (equipment, consumables, space, setup) to ensure each program session runs smoothly
- Work with the Program Manager and Brand & Marketing team to implement a student recruitment strategy
- Support the planning, collection, and preparation of photos and program statistics for parents, funders, marketing, and year-end reports
**Other**
- Assist in the organization and delivery of FSL events such as the Winter Science Night, Spring Showcase, and field trips
- Work with the FSL Manager to find additional opportunities for students within your field (e.g. volunteer opportunities, field trips, workshops)
- Operate within the philosophy, culture and values of Science World
- Perform other related duties as required to fulfill any changing business needs of this role
